  • Features 1. 4-Ch PCIe FFC Adapter Board Compatible with Raspberry Pi 5, Expands The PCIe Interface Of The Pi 5 To 4-Ch PCIe FFC Connectors, Supports Stacking Multiple PCIe HATs. 2. Connecting to PI5 via 16PIN Cable, based on 16PIN PCIe Interface of RPi 5. 3. Expands 4-Ch PCIe Connectors. Flexible Combination for Easy Stacking of Multiple PCIe HATs. 4. PCI-E×1 only supports Gen2. Onboard working indicator, PWR stays on when powered on. 5. Boot PCIe: 1. Enable PCIE interface( PI5B defaults to enabling the PCIE interface. If it fails to boot, add the following to /boot/firmware/config.txt: dtparam=pciex1 ) 2. The module only supports PCIE Gen2 x1 Comes with Online Development Resources and Tutorials to help you get started quickly: bit.ly/45ToZOf Package Content PCIe TO 4-Ch PCIe HAT x1 2*20 Pin header x1 Heatsink x1 Standoff pack x1 16P-Cable-40mm x5 16P-Cable-70mm x5
